The Hudsonian Godwit was once thought to be very rare—even endangered. In reality, this big sandpiper was probably just overlooked on its long migration journey between the Arctic and southern South America. But now, they truly are facing perilously low populations and steep declines, putting their epic migrations increasingly at risk.

The 2025 State of the Birds report named the Hudsonian Godwit—and 41 other birds—as a Red Alert Tipping Point species, meaning they have perilously low populations and are showing steep declining trends. Fewer birds means weakened ecosystems, disrupted food webs, and a planet losing resilience.
